- arvato Systems presents the new "BIC Monitor" innovations
- Highlights include enhanced customization and new visualization of diagrams and speedometer elements
"BIC Monitor gives decision-makers uninterrupted access to the most important KPIs, i.e. to the database which enables continuous monitoring and control all processes," explains Dr. André Lougear, BPM Products Manager at arvato Systems. "These valuable control centers must not only provide an impeccable overview, they should also be adapted to meet the user’s exact needs. Subsequently, while developing our new BIC Monitor, we particularly concentrated on individualization and visualization."
The new MyBIC functionality now offers faster access to personally relevant key figures. Each user can generate his or her individual dashboard, granting access to all authorized objects. "The MyBIC page can be easily opened by clicking on the ‘My Start Page’ button in the ‘Start’ menu," reports Dr. Lougear. "Your individualized data appears in one click," he adds.
The BIC Monitor graphic diagram and speedometer elements have also been appropriately upgraded. You will not only be impressed with the expanded layout options and highly modernized visualization, the new elements also support dynamic interaction with additional applications and data. Furthermore, all graphic components are fully scalable. As a result, users have far more options for setting up their dashboards.
